Pawłowo [paˈvwɔvɔ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Gardeja, within Kwidzyn County, Pomeranian Voivodeship, in northern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 12 kilometres (7 mi) east of Gardeja, 19 km (12 mi) south-east of Kwidzyn, and 90 km (56 mi) south of the regional capital Gdańsk.
